What Are Cataracts?
If you've ever wondered what creates over cast vision as you age, the answer may very well be cataracts. Cataracts are a common eye problem that affects the quality of the lens inside your eye. The lens is typically clear, permitting light to go through and concentrate on the retina. Nonetheless, as you age, proteins in the lens can clump together, causing cloudiness and blocking the flow of light. This cloudiness leads to blurry vision, problem seeing in the evening, level of sensitivity to light, and discolored shades. With time, cataracts can significantly affect your vision, making day-to-day tasks challenging.
Cataracts can develop in one or both eyes and normally progression gradually.
While aging is the key source of cataracts, various other factors such as cigarette smoking, diabetes, excessive sun exposure, and particular medications can additionally enhance your danger.
Luckily, cataracts can be treated properly with surgical treatment to change the gloomy lens with a clear synthetic lens, recovering your vision and enhancing your lifestyle.

Treatment Options
Discovering therapy choices for cataracts unveils a variety of effective treatments that can help improve your vision and lifestyle. In the onset of cataracts, updating your eyeglass prescription or utilizing brighter lighting might help manage signs. However, as the cataracts progression and begin to hinder daily activities, surgical procedure comes to be the key therapy option.
Cataract surgery includes getting rid of the over cast lens and changing it with a clear synthetic intraocular lens. This treatment is risk-free, quick, and very effective, with most patients experiencing enhanced vision soon after surgical procedure.
There are different kinds of intraocular lenses offered, consisting of multifocal lenses that can fix both near and distance vision, decreasing the requirement for glasses post-surgery. Your ophthalmologist will certainly aid you choose one of the most appropriate lens based upon your way of living and visual needs.
